Interesting reading about the stand-up comedians V Cheggars (Keith Chegwin) spat going on in the press today. As the hubby works partly in the world of comedy I'd heard all about this brewing.
Evidently Cheggars has been accused of pinching other comedians jokes. Including one from the phenomenally talented Milton Jones. I adore Milton's stand-up because he can do a whole set without any swearing or sex.
Not that I have anything against comedians swearing (I, on occasion, swear like a trooper) - some of the best have potty mouths. But it makes a change to hear some innocent humour.
If you don't know Milton's work then he's slightly along the lines of Tim Vine - quickfire witticisms and wordplay. He also makes use of physical comedy through his whimsical facial expressions.
